Transaction 5621c6801dbd3d13cd5da658aae34f697a0e1bc5ab6f748fb97032c0e3e282e7
1 Input
1 Output
-
5621c6801dbd3d13cd5da658aae34f697a0e1bc5ab6f748fb97032c0e3e282e7:0
- value
- 50642450
- script pubkey
- OP_0 OP_PUSHBYTES_20 c3e59ff1ae58d2d9748d1781551063ca448a2936
- address
- bc1qc0jeludwtrfdjaydz7q42yrrefzg52fkdev574